Screen Splitter
Stacking correction
The industry’s rst built-in stacking correction
capabilities (up to four projectors) allows the
projectors to boost an image’s brightness up to
40,000 lumens, which is ideal for larger-sized screens
and environments with heavy ambient light. This
feature also prevents the complete loss of an image,
which can happen when using only one projector.
Edge blending
This function seamlessly blends multiple projected images to display a single
high-resolution image.

Simplify your installations with HDBaseT. Optimized for video applications and
supporting uncompressed full HD digital video, audio, ethernet, power and various
control signals. With only a single cable (up to 100m) to run, infrastructure and labor
costs are reduced, installations are signicantly easier, and there is no cable clutter
to manage. With uncompressed HD video support, images have never been more
stunning. What’s more, control signals are contained in the same cable.
Built-In HDBaseT Support

Cornerstone
Enhanced keystone correction allows for
horizontal, vertical and diagonal image
correction for aligned images even when the
projector is set up at an angle to the screen.
Geometric Correction
Projecting an image isn’t
conned to a standard
at screen or wall with the
NEC PX Series. Geometric
correction allows these
models to project an image
on spheres, cylinders,
corner angles and many
more non-standard
surfaces.
Wall color correction presets
These provide for adaptive color tone correction to
display properly on non-white surfaces.
On a
green wall...
BEFORE
auto wall correction
AFTER
auto wall correction
3D
When combined with active shutter
glasses and 3D emitter, the
PX Series Projectors create 3D
images from a computer or Blu-ray
player. The PX Series utilize the 3D
sync line output from the projector
to connect to the 3D emitter.
Optional 3D glasses and emitters
from XPAND are available from
NEC.
Remote control
Wired and wireless backlit
remote allows you to adjust
for complete control of the
projectors menu structure in
a well lit or dark environment.
Direct controls such as lamp
mode, aspect ratio, volume
and input selection eliminates
multiple button pushes.
Portrait mode
Allows the projector to be rotated (and screen if
necessary) to a vertical alignment so that portrait
content can be viewed without black bars on the
side when landscape mode is used.
Tilt-free
The projector can be rotated freely
(360°) to orient the image depending
on the installation requirements

PX803UL PX1004UL
Display Technology 0.67" DMD
Light Output (lumens) 8000 normal / Eco = variable 10,000 normal / Eco = variable
Resolution
Native WUXGA 1920 x 1200
Maximum 4K 4096 x 2160
Contrast Ratio (up to) 10,000:1 with dynamic contrast
Lamp Life (up to) 20,000 hours
Screen Size (diagonal) 30 to 350 in. / 0.76 to 8.89m
Throw Ratio
NP39ML 0.38:1
NP31ZL 0.75 - 0.93:1
NP16FL 0.76:1
NP17ZL 1.25 - 1.79:1
NP18ZL 1.73 - 2.27:1
NP19ZL 2.22 - 3.67:1
NP20ZL 3.58 - 5.38:1
NP21ZL 5.31 - 8.26:1
Projection Distance 2.1 to 179.8 ft. / 0.64 to 54.8m
Projection Angle 2.1 to 19.1° tele / 3.3 to 24.0° wide
Lens
Zoom Motorized
Zoom Ratio
NP39ML -
NP31ZL 1.25:1
NP16FL -
NP17ZL 1.41:1
NP18ZL 1.3:1
NP19ZL 1.65:1
NP20ZL 1.5:1
NP21ZL 1.55:1
Focus Motorized
NP39ML
NP31ZL F=1.96 to 2.3, f=11.3 to 14.1mm
NP16FL F=1.85, f=11.6mm
NP17ZL F=1.85 to 2.5, f=18.7 to 26.5mm
NP18ZL F=1.64 to 1.86, f=25.7 to 33.7mm
NP19ZL F=1.86 to 2.48, f=32.9 to 54.2mm
NP20ZL F=1.85 to 2.4, f=52.8 to 79.1mm
NP21ZL F=1.85 to 2.48, f =78.5 to 121.9mm
Shift Motorized +50%/-30% vertical, +20%/-10% horizontal
Keystone Correction +/- 40° horizontal, +/- 40° vertical
Synchronization
Range
Horizontal Analog: 15-100kHz, Digital: 15-153kHz
Vertical Analog: 48-120Hz, Digital: 24-120Hz
Supported Video Standards NTSC, NTSC4.43, PAL, PAL-60, PAL-M, PAL-N, SECAM
SD/HD Video Signal Compatibility 1080p, 1080i, 720p, 576p, 576i, 480p, 480i
PC Signal Compatibility VGA, SVGA, XGA, SXGA, SXGA+, UXGA, WUXGA
Macintosh Compatibility Yes
Input/Output Terminals
RGB1 (analog) VGA 15 pin D-sub, Component video using ADP-CV1E adapter
RGB2 (analog) 5-BNC
RGB3 (digital) HDMI (V1.4) w/HDCP
RGB4 (digital) DisplayPort w/HDCP
RGB5 (digital) HDBaseT
Option Slot OPS
Monitor Out HDMI (V1.4) w/HDCP
3D Sync Line 3Pin D
External Control RS-232, IR, HDBaseT, Stereo Mini , RJ-45
Sync Compatibility Separate Sync / Composite Sync / Sync on G
Power Requirements 100 – 240V AC, 50/60Hz
Input Current 4.6A - 9.4A 5.2A - 11.6A
Power Consumption
(ECO off/ECO Mode/
Standby/Standyby-Power
Saving)
874W/695W/4.3W/0.18W 1220W/980W/4.3W/0.18W
Installation Orientation Floor/Front, Floor/Rear, Ceiling/Front, Ceiling/Rear
Dimensions (WxDxH) 19.7 x 22.8 x 8.5 in. / 500 x 583 x 216mm
Net Weight 61.7 lbs. / 28.0 kg 63.9 lbs. / 29.0 kg
Fan Noise 40 dB normal / 35 dB eco 42 dB normal / 37 dB eco
